Heating,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ration Mechanic and Installer Salary in Allen, TX: $49,021 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time heating, air conditioning, and refrigeration mechanic and installer in Allen, TX earns a median $49,021/year (≈ $23.57/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 49-9021). Once you factor in Allen's price level (4% below national, BEA RPP 96.0), that paycheck buys what $51,064 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 0.3% below the Texas state average.
Based on BLS state-level estimates · View source

Heating, air conditioning, and refrigeration mechanics and installers in Allen, TX can expect to earn a median annual salary of $49,021 in 2026, which is notably lower than the national median of $60,174. Salary ranges for local workers span from $32,610 at the 10th percentile to $75,982 at the 90th percentile, reflecting variability in job roles and responsibilities. These figures are derived from estimates based on 2025 BLS data, adjusted for cost of living in the area. The job market for HVAC professionals in Allen, especially in regards to the commercial versus residential service divide, impacts compensation levels, with commercial roles tending to offer more stability and benefits, while residential service positions may involve higher commissions based on performance and service volume.

Salary Breakdown
| Percentile | Annual | Hourly |
|---|---|---|
| Entry Level (P10) | $32,610 | $15.68 |
| Lower Range (P25) | $38,951 | $18.73 |
| Median (P50)(typical) | $49,021 | $23.57 |
| Upper Range (P75) | $62,747 | $30.17 |
| Top Earners (P90) | $75,982 | $36.53 |

Salary Trajectory for Heating,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ration Mechanics and Installers in Allen (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 3.82%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$37,713 | Actual |
| 2020 | $39,153 | Actual |
| 2021 | $37,636 | Actual |
| 2022 | $39,772 | Actual |
| 2023 | $44,346 | Actual |
| 2024 | $53,600 | Actual |
| 2025 | $47,217 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$49,021 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$50,893 |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Allen metropolitan area, the median heating, air conditioning, and refrigeration mechanic and installer salary grew 25.2% from $37,713 (2019) to $47,217 (2025). At a 3.82%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$50,893 by 2027 — a total increase of $13,180 (34.95%) from 2019.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Allen met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.82%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Heating,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ration Mechanic and Installer Job Market in Allen
In Allen, around 19 heating, air conditioning, and refrigeration mechanics and installers are currently employed, a number that highlights a relatively focused job market for the field. The local cost of living index sits at 96, suggesting that take-home pay may not stretch as far as in higher-cost areas, which can influence job choices for technicians. Employers in Allen that offer competitive pay include commercial HVAC contractors servicing industrial buildings and hospitals, as well as large data center operations requiring precise cooling solutions. The disparity in pay can be attributed to various factors, such as specialization in areas like commercial controls or data center cooling, alongside commission structures at residential companies that can lead some technicians to earn significantly higher totals. To maximize earning potential, workers should consider gaining advanced certifications and seeking roles in high-demand commercial sectors or exploring specialised training related to emerging refrigerants and technologies in line with new heat pump initiatives spurred by recent tax credit incentives.
